It was released in June 1997 as the first single from their self-titled debut album, released in 1997. It was a major hit of the 1990s, reaching number four in the U.S. number one on the Modern Rock Tracks and the Top 40 in the UK.
Beneath a catchy, upbeat melody, with rapidly spoken lyrics and references to popular culture, the song contains dark lyrics about a drug user's descent into crystal meth addiction and his implied sexual activities while trying to "want something else."
The video features many scenes with motor scooters and a 1960 Chevrolet Impala filmed around San Francisco.
The music video version of the song is a little bit shorter than the album version, one small part is skipped, and it's actually censored, they distort and make unintelligible the words "crystal meth".
